The nature, history, and purpose of pilgrimage
-
-
4th century: pilgrimage to Jerusalem and the Holy Land common, Churches built at key sites.

Essentail info
It is usually connected to the lives of Jesus, Mary, apostles or saints.
Examples include Lourdes, Rome, Walsingham and Jerusalem.
-
"Pilgrimages evoke our earthly journey toward heaven and are traditionally very special occasions for renewal in prayer" (CCC 2691)
